UPDATE: Airline ‘SORRY’ For The Slashing of OFW Suitcase

An Overseas Filipino Worker (OFW) expressed her anger online when her supposed happy vacation to the Philippines turned into a nightmare.

An OFW experienced one of the most frustrating things that any traveler will never dream about – the loss of personal belongings.

Flor Vigo went to the Philippines from Hong Kong where she worked as a domestic helper. However, she was devastated upon seeing her luggage slashed between her flight to Roxas City from Manila.

Moreover, upon seeing the inside of her luggage, Vigo was once again devastated when several of her items went missing. The missing items were chocolates and electronic gadgets which are Vigo’s ‘pasalubong’ to her family in the Philippines.

Upon seeing the situation of her luggage, Vigo filed a complaint against the management of Cebu Pacific, thinking that some of their staff were responsible for the theft.

“Hindi naman talaga ganoon kalaki ang halaga ng mga nawalang gamit,” says Vigo. “Yung mahal lang talaga ay yung maleta ko kasi bagong bili pa yun.”

Since the Facebook post of Vigo went viral, the NAIA staff immediately responded and promised to resolve the issue.

“Amin po tong ipapadala sa management ng Cebu Pacific upang ma-verify at maimbestigahan ang pangyayari. Puwede rin po kayong mag-iwan ng mensahe sa aming Facebook page para sa karagdagang detalye.”

The Cebu Pacific responded to the call and offered compensation for the losses of Vigo. However, the long-time OFW refused to accept the compensation to avoid accusations that she is only after money.
